Withdrawal from alcohol addiction poses serious risks, including seizures, hallucinations, and Delirium Tremens, which can be fatal if not properly managed. Detox facilities offer a secure, medically supervised setting to safely navigate the complexities of withdrawal, providing medication, support, and monitoring to mitigate these dangers. Utilizing a detox facility is crucial for ensuring safety and laying a solid foundation for recovery.

Reasons to Use a Medical Detox Facility:

  • Medical Supervision: Expert oversight to manage withdrawal symptoms.
  • Safety: Safe environment to prevent complications.
  • Supportive Care: Access to psychological and emotional support.
  • First Step to Recovery: Prepares individuals for the journey ahead.
  • Relapse Prevention: Reduces the risk of immediate relapse through controlled environment.
